Autocorrelation, which is Evolution pink sheet's lagged correlation, explains the relationship between observations of its time series of returns over different periods of time. The observations are said to be independent if autocorrelation is zero. Autocorrelation is calculated as a function of mean and variance and can have practical application in predicting Evolution's pink sheet expected returns. We can calculate the autocorrelation of Evolution returns to help us make a trade decision. For example, suppose you find that Evolution has exhibited high autocorrelation historically, and you observe that the pink sheet is moving up for the past few days. In that case, you can expect the price movement to match the lagging time series.
